Vietnamese Fish Sauce Dip ( (Nuoc Mam Cham) -Thai Fish Sauce (Engl)



In many Vietnamese dishes from deep fried, salad, steam to noodles, fish sauce dip is often used as an accompaniment. A good fish sauce dip will enhance any dish. Here is how to make this simple sauce:

One cup of fish sauce
one cup of sugar
one cup of water.

Combine these and put on high heat just until it begins to bubble. Turn it off and let cool. Squeeze two limes, press four cloves of garlic in a jar. Pour the mixture of cooling fish sauce in the lime juice-garlic jar, keep refrigerated until use. When needed, scoop out one teaspoon of chili-garlic sauce in a small bowl, mix with three tablespoons of fish sauce mixture. Scoop and pour over a bowl of noodle or use it as a dip for a steam vegetables or other dishes.
